How Container Homes Actually Work
Container homes are sleek, portable structures built from repurposed shipping containers—typically 40-foot steel units—configured for comfort, durability, and modern layout. Each home integrates pre-engineered systems: insulation, plumbing, electrical wiring, and climate control are pre-installed to meet safety standards and ensure livability year-round in Nevada’s climate. Common Questions About Container Homes in Las Vegas
Q: Are container homes fire or weather-resistant enough for desert conditions? A: Yes. Containers are inherently durable and fire-resistant, with steel frames protected by thermal and fireproof insulation. They withstand extreme desert heat, cold desert nights, and high winds, making them ideal for Las Vegas’ climate.
Q: Can container homes be expanded or customized? A: Absolutely. While each unit starts in a standardized container size, most designs allow expansion via interior layout changes, external additions, or connecting multiple units, offering long-term flexibility.
Q: What kind of permits are needed to build in Las Vegas? A: Project approvals come through local zoning and building departments. Q: How do energy and maintenance costs compare to traditional homes? A: Energy efficiency is boosted through high-performance insulation and controlled ventilation. Maintenance tends to be lower over time due to durable steel construction, though periodic upkeep of seals and mechanical systems is recommended.
Opportunities and Considerations
Pros: Lower upfront cost, faster construction, sustainable design, and location flexibility. Ideal for retirees downsizing, young professionals seeking affordability, or first-time builders.
Cons: Zoning restrictions in some Las Vegas neighborhoods, limited funding access relative to conventional mortgages, and a steep learning curve for buyers unfamiliar with prefab construction.
Realistic Expectations: Container homes deliver cost-efficient, efficient living but require thoughtful integration into local landscapes and communities. Success often depends on informed planning and compliance with evolving regulations.
